Princeton's program in chemical engineering is part of a distinguished tradition of graduate education and scientific research at the University. Formal graduate study at Princeton was initiated in 1869 when three fellowships were established. In 1900, the Graduate School was formally chartered within the University, and 12 years later the first residential graduate college in America was dedicated.
